Hi all, I seem to be having issues with the conversion of a Torro KV-2 turret onto a Heng Long KV-1 hull. When I go to fire (BB), the gun elevates and no red light comes on to tell you if its firing, no gun effects and no recoil.
Could I please have some suggestions on what to do?

As for your problem, take the three pin jst plug coming from the turret (it plugs into the daughter board under the hull top) and turn it around. That just may solve your problem!
